Abstract :
This paper describes a new algorithm to calculate cross-correlation function. We have used this algorithm for real time optical flow estimation between frames of video sequence. We combined box filtering technique for calculation of cross correlation coefficients with parallel processing using MMX/SSE technology of modern general purpose processors. Our algorithm was tested on real world video sequences obtained from the cameras of video surveillance system
